Which dissertation files should come first?

Send the approved proposal, research question, chapter plan, methodology notes, supervisor comments, style guide, source list, and milestone calendar. If data work is involved, explain what data already exists and what still needs collection or analysis.

How do I catch chapter drift early?

Check whether the literature review, method, findings, and discussion still answer the same research question. Chapter drift starts small: one section uses different terms, another assumes a different scope. Fix alignment before editing style.

What should I ask about methodology?

Ask whether the writer can explain the method limits, sample or source logic, and how the analysis will connect to the research question. A dissertation draft with impressive wording but weak method logic is hard to repair late.

How should I manage revisions?

Review one chapter at a time and separate supervisor feedback from style preferences. Keep a change log so you know why sections moved or changed. If a revision affects the method or research question, update the chapter plan first.
